It looks like you can get a pretty good performance benefit from using ext4 with
an "external" SSD journal. Has anyone tried this with ceph? Take, for example, a
system with a 3:1 HDD to SSD ratio. What are some of your thoughts?

3 ceph journal partitions + 3 ext4 journal partitions per SSD for the same set
of HDDs? Or maybe stagger it so hdd1,hdd2,hdd3 ceph journals are on ssd1, and
ext4 journals are on ssd2?

Or perhaps drop ceph SSD journal and let it set on a partition at the start of
the HDD, with only ext4 SSD journals?
